World Premiere of Hannah Lash's <em>Concerto No. 2</em> at Colorado Music Festival; <em>Pulse-space</em> Debuts at Seal Bay Festival

On July 31, Hannah Lash joins the Colorado Music Festival as soloist in the premiere of her Concerto No. 2 for harp and orchestra. Jean-Marie Zeitouni leads the Colorado Music Festival Orchestra in the premiere, which takes place at the Chautauqua Auditorium in Boulder, CO.

The new concerto follows the successful premiere of Lash’s Concerto No. 1 for harp and chamber orchestra, which debuted in 2015 with Lash performing with the American Composers Orchestra. Of her Concerto No. 2, Lash writes:

Concerto No. 2 is in three movements: the first is a gentle arabesque – an extended cadenza for the harp with orchestral accompaniment. The second movement distances the soloist from the orchestra almost violently: the harp’s music is serene, evoking an earlier period – a kind of memory of a landler waltz – while the orchestra surges restlessly. The third movement joins soloist and ensemble in a sweeping recall of some of the material from the first movement, now faster and more dynamic.

Prior to that, Lash receives the premiere of her recent string quartet Pulse-space on July 20 and 21 at the Seal Bay Festival, performed by the Cassatt String Quartet. Pulse-space, commissioned by Guggenheim Works & Process, explores relationships between pulses created by bow changes and pulses of the beatings between closely spaced pitches within cluster-chords.

And over at the Chautauqua InstitutionTimothy Muffitt led the Music School Festival Orchestra in a recent performance of Lash’s orchestral work Eating Flowers on July 11. Eating Flowers was a commission from the Pacific Harmony Foundation for the 2015 Cabrillo Festival of Contemporary Music.

Hannah Lash
Concerto No. 2 (2016)
for harp and orchestra
2.2.2.2-1.1.1.0-perc-hp-str
25’

Concerto No. 1 (2015)
for harp and chamber orchestra
1.1.1.1-1.1.0.0-timp.perc-str
20’

Pulse-space (2014)
for string quartet
11’

Eating Flowers (2015)
for orchestra
3(3.pic).2.ca.3(3.bcl).3(3.cbsn)-4.4.2.btbn.1-timp.perc-hp.pno-str
10’
